Title :
Broadcast removal in systolic algorithms
Author :
Wong, Yiwan ; Delosme, Jean-Marc
Author_Institution :
Yale Univ., New Haven, CT, USA
Abstract :
A major difficulty with the automatic synthesis of systolic arrays is that many algorithms process data dependences that are not directly realizable in a systolic fashion. The authors consider one particular class of such data dependences, called data sharing or broadcast, in recurrence algorithms. They present a data routing scheme called propagation and show that all broadcasts can be systematically transformed into propagations.<>
Keywords :
cellular arrays; circuit CAD; parallel algorithms; scheduling; broadcast; data dependences; data routing scheme; data sharing; propagation; recurrence algorithms; systolic algorithms; systolic arrays; Broadcasting; Computer science; Delay effects; Difference equations; Dynamic programming; Filtering algorithms; Matrix decomposition; Pipeline processing; Routing; Systolic arrays;
Conference_Titel :
Systolic Arrays, 1988., Proceedings of the International Conference on
Conference_Location :
San Diego, CA, USA
Print_ISBN :
0-8186-8860-2
DOI :
10.1109/ARRAYS.1988.18080